Factors Influencing the Price
When determining the price at which an HJ Series Jaw Crusher can be sold, several factors come into play:
1. Specifications and Features
- Capacity: Crushers with higher capacities are generally more expensive. The intended use—whether for large-scale mining or a smaller construction project—will influence what capacity is necessary.
- Technical Features: Advanced features like automation, ease of maintenance, and enhanced safety protocols add to the cost but also to the machine's value.
2. Brand and Manufacturer
- Reputation: Brands that are well-recognized and have a track record of reliability and longevity often command higher prices.
- Customer Support and Warranty: Manufacturers that offer comprehensive post-sale services and extensive warranties may charge more, but provide peace of mind.
3. Market Demand and Economic Conditions
- Demand Fluctuations: Prices can vary depending on the current demand within the construction and mining sectors. Higher demand often results in higher prices.
- Economic Factors: Inflation, currency exchange rates, and general economic conditions can also impact pricing.
4. New vs. Used Crushers
- Condition: A brand new jaw crusher will cost significantly more than a used one. However, buying used comes with risks regarding maintenance history and possible wear and tear.
5. Location and Logistics
- Shipping Costs: The cost to deliver the crusher to a specific location can affect the final sale price. Proximity to the manufacturing plant can reduce costs.
Price Range Expectations
While the price can fluctuate based on the above factors, potential buyers can expect the HJ Series Jaw Crusher to fall within a broad price range:
- New Crushers: Typically, new models can range anywhere from $100,000 to upwards of $500,000, depending largely on capacity and the manufacturer's reputation.
- Used Crushers: A well-maintained used crusher could range from $50,000 to $250,000.
